    AT1G09300.1

    Model type
    Protein coding
    Short Description
    Metallopeptidase M24 family protein
    Computational Description
    Metallopeptidase M24 family protein; FUNCTIONS IN: metallopeptidase activity, manganese ion binding, metalloexopeptidase activity, aminopeptidase activity; INVOLVED IN: proteolysis, cellular process; LOCATED IN: mitochondrion; EXPRESSED IN: 18 plant structures; EXPRESSED DURING: 10 growth stages; CONTAINS InterPro DOMAIN/s: Peptidase M24B, X-Pro dipeptidase/aminopeptidase P N-terminal (InterPro:IPR007865), Peptidase M24, structural domain (InterPro:IPR000994), Peptidase M24, methionine aminopeptidase (InterPro:IPR001714); BEST Arabidopsis thaliana protein match is: Metallopeptidase M24 family protein (TAIR:AT4G29490.1); Has 16476 Blast hits to 16448 proteins in 2755 species: Archae - 330; Bacteria - 11247; Metazoa - 589; Fungi - 576; Plants - 221; Viruses - 0; Other Eukaryotes - 3513 (source: NCBI BLink).
